    1. The Discovery, and Discovery Point. Amazing! 2.

    1. The Discovery, and Discovery Point. Amazing! 2. The Unicorn Frigate. Built in 1824. This old ship is another treasure in Dundee, and the staff were so welcoming. 3. The V&A -Dundee. To be honest, the contents of this museum always leave me underwhelmed, but the building, both outside and in, is a real masterpiece. Stay for lunch or a coffee in the cafe. The views over The River Tay and down onto The Discovery are Instagram-worthy. 4. The Verdant Works. Explore Dundee's industrial history in this absorbing museum. 5. The McManus Art Gallery. A beautiful building, housing a wonderful art collection. 6. Travel outside of the city centre, and just a few minutes away, is the beautiful seaside suburb of Broughty Ferry. Plenty of little interesting shops, cafes, and pubs, and a superb play park by the water for the youngsters.

    Lots of hidden gems around the city and outlying areas.

    Lots of hidden gems around the city and outlying areas. Visit Verdant Works another stunning conversion of a mill showcasing the history of Dundee, the local people and sheer hard work of Dundee citizens to produce jute, creating wealth for the city and owners. A museum with original machinery used during this abundant time, accounts of local people, stunning photography, children activities and areas. So much to see, read and absorb. There is also a beautiful little cafe, reasonably priced, gorgeous soup, scones etc. with a small shop selling local jute items, Scottish wares and very friendly staff. Also visit Discovery museum, local pictures, history and embark the Discovery itself docked in dry harbour next to River Tay. McManus Galleries a free museum on the centre of town surrounded by local pubs, restaurants, shops etc.
